[?] War Department July 13. 1798 Sir, Be pleased to deliver to Samuel Hodgdon Esq for transportation to Staunton in Virginia addressed to Captain Alexander Gibson four Serjeant and forty six privates suites Infantry Clothing __ Timothy Pickering Secy of War pro tempore Samuel Hodgdon Mr. John Harris
